The heavy top quark and right-handed currents

Abstract

We consider a modification of the standard electroweak model with the third quark generation and the τ-lepton in vector representations of SU(2) U(1)Y electroweak symmetry. This is a new way to implement right-handed currents which are controlled by the usual Fermi constant, GF, the weak mixing angle, θW, and also by the right-handed mixing matrices which survive when the Lagrangian density is written in terms of the mass eigenstates. In this case there are also new CP violation phases.
